WebXcel Energy's Cabin Creek Hydroelectric Plant is located in a remote mountainous area, approximately six miles from Georgetown, Colorado. A 4,000-foot tunnel, known in the industry as a penstock, was slightly inclined at the bottom and extremely steep at the top. The penstock carried water between the upper and lower reservoirs. Web4. The steel section of the penstock had a lining to protect the steel from the water. By 2007, the lining of the steel section of the penstock had reached the end of its useful life. The Cabin Creek relining project involved maintenance of the penstock’s lining system by removing the old liner and replacing it with a new epoxy liner. 5.
